Output ece9e658c29f0380d8cd2f18ab0f5ed75930d0fa7bbc43ddd1ad35187674804e:3

value
597503
script pubkey
OP_0 OP_PUSHBYTES_32 c4e58ec268dfd4a36202bce7df3bd8eca5a7023de4f51a806e6b452171087c8c
address
bc1qcnjcasngml22xcszhnna7w7cajj6wq3aun634qrwddzjzugg0jxq3cfvl3
transaction
ece9e658c29f0380d8cd2f18ab0f5ed75930d0fa7bbc43ddd1ad35187674804e